– VP Harris goes to Poland today, just as the snafu over fighters to Ukraine emerges.

USG was surprised and unhappy over Poland’s announcement.

– Poland now agrees this has to be a unanimous NATO decision.

– Russian propaganda at home assessed by NYT and by FP.

Heads of IC give open testimony to House Intelligence Committee. And here’s the DNI’s unclassified annual report.

– Meanwhile, deal reached on spending bills–$1.5 trillion, including $13.6 billion for Ukraine. But also includes short term CR until next Tuesday to allow time for Senate action.
